    I had one for about a month. A terrific idea poorly executed is the gist of my experience.
    It was too much of everything. Too much unusable power, too heavy, too long and not particularly good looking in the flesh. It looked very modern but the driving feel was herky-jerky. It never felt comfortable at suburban speeds. The electronics are appalling (stereo, nav etc) and the soft top was delivered without the extra clip-on covers to keep the dust out of of the sides when it was open - stupid idea to begin with. Clearly the top's operation was an afterthought in the design process. Just not a great ownership experience. I was quite happy to get rid of it. The SL55. and now the SL63 deliver a much better expensive convertible experience.
